 Full Bio Ruth Ifakemi Jeannoel

Ruth Jeannoel is a Haitian American, cultural organizer, holistic healer and writer. She is also a mother and wife. 

Currently, Ruth serves as the founder and director of the growing non-profit, Fanm Saj, Inc with the mission to provide families across the African Diaspora with cultural and wellness tools as well as social and political resources to nourish themselves, families and communities. Ruth also serves as a Wellness consultant with Sweet Livity, LLC supporting with Diversity, Equity and Inclusion and Restorative Human Resources and a Coop Owner of Dandelion Medicine Liberation.

Ruth Jeannoel has been practicing Restorative Justice Practices since 2010 and began her formal Restorative Justice training in 2015 with Sujatha Baliga of Impact Justice. Sujatha was trained by renowned restorative justice practitioner and trainer, Kay Pranis. Since Ruth was trained, she’s held circles for Power U Center for Social Change, Dream Defenders, NAACP-Miami Dade Chapter, Miami Workers Center, New Florida Majority, S.O.U.L Sisters Leadership Collective and conducted training for agencies and over 200 community members including teachers, students, and parents.

She has over fifteen years of experience working in education justice as well as extensive experience in after-school programming, popular education, community organizing and advocacy in the youth development and the social/racial justice arenas, working for such organizations as local and national organizations, Power U Center for Social Change, Advancement Project, Miami Workers Center, Dream Defenders, Concerned African Women, Girl Power, Overtown Youth Center, Pridelines, FANM - Family Action Network Movement, Alliance for Education Justice, Dignity in Schools Campaign, and National Institute for Reproductive Health. Ruth is also a writer with Echoing Ida, A program of Forward Together-A Black women’s writers collective. Ruth currently serves on Local and nation boards, including Collective Sistahood and Highlander Research and Education Center. 

​

Recently, Ruth became a Yoni Steam Practitioner to add to her wellness toolbox that she will share in her cultural work for Self-care and community care work. Ruth is a Restorative Justice Practitioner Trainer, certified Usui Holy Fire Reiki Practitioner, Womb Reiki & Yoni Steam practitioner. As the creative director of the Sacred Ori Affirmation Card Deck, Ruth uses her personal creativity to shift a larger narrative of healing centered in African Spirituality. Ruth has also moved into priesthood by doing full initiation into the yoruba traditional practice of Ifa/Orisa.
